In an era of overstimulation, content overload, and rising loneliness, we’re reimagining what a leadership conference can be. The Slowdown Summit is a thoughtfully crafted, day-and-a-half experience for introverted leaders, creative, and neurodiverse professionals who are tired of performative busyness and surface-level networking.
This isn’t your typical conference. There are no crowded happy hours, no forced small talk, and no need to shout to be heard. The Slowdown Summit offers a safe, paced, and purposeful environment where attendees connect with intention, learn through reflection, and reshape what leadership looks like.
Designed from the ground up for those who feel out of place at conventional events, the Summit includes:
-
Low-stimulation spaces that support neurodivergent and introverted attendees.
-
Facilitated networking with opt-in small group conversations.
-
Workshops that nourish rather than exhaust.
-
Content rooted in creativity, personal growth, and self-inquiry.
-
Thoughtful delivery formats for visual, auditory, and kinesthetic learners.
-
A shift from “What do you do?” to “What brings you here?”
This is leadership redesigned with care, connection, and clarity at its core.
